The Evaluation Of The Treatment For Soft Ground In Dalian Coastal Areas

With the gradual growth of the city ’s rapid economic and population developmentof Liaoning coastal region, the demand for land is increasing, however, due to thespecificity of geological formation of the coastal region, it’s usually deep soft soil onengineering basis, this greatly affects the long-term stability and safety of the project,therefore, in the coastal area, the project often requires to reinforce a large area of softground, it makes the construction of the coastal areas difficult. Therefore, it’s veryimportant for urban construction to the study the treatment and monitoring techniques ofsoft ground in the coastal region, and it has important practical significance.For this study of the soft ground, combining with soft ground treatment works ofDalian Port Arthur, this article done the following works:Through collecting the successful stories of the treatment of soft ground, thisarticle briefly introduces the situation and development trend of the soft ground in thecoastal areas of both domestic and foreign.Tthis article comprehensively exposes thecharacteristics of soft soil and common treatment used in soft ground in Liaoningcoastal region, and highlights the soft soil treatment technology in coastal areas.Secondly, this article mainly elaborates the working principles, advantages anddisadvantages and the role of effect of Dynamic Consolidation Method, DrainPreloading Method, High Vacuum Densification Method and Prefabricated PlasticMethod, through analysis, researches, compares, and chooses treatment for soft soil inLiaoning coastal area.This article combines the projects of Dalian Port Arthur area, usesADINA software to simulate these four methods, compares the deformation and changeof effective stress after the treatment of soft ground with those four methods, and putsforward a reasonable solution for the soft foundation of Dalian Port Arthur area.
